提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档
文章目录
前言
本文主要是整理一下C++的文件操作std::ofstream和std::ifstream。
一、文件操作的介绍
std::ofstream和std::ifstream都属于fstream这个类。fstream是控制文件读写操作的一个类,其中包括std::ofstream和std::ifstream。注意:其中std::ofstream用于写文件操作,std::ifstream用于读文件操作。
二、使用
1.读文件操作(std::ifstream)
-
构造函数
//默认构造函数
ifstream();//初始化构造函数 其中第一个参数filename是所要读取文件所在的位置,第二参数mode描述文件请求的 i/o 模式的标志,即打开文件的方式。
explicit ifstream (const char* filename, ios_base::openmode mode = ios_base::in);
explicit ifstream (const string& filename, ios_base::openmode mode = ios_base::in);
打开文件方式
member constant
access<